|
|
|
|
|
|
Element
- element.className özelliği elementin sınıfının (class) alınmasını ve değiştirilmesini sağlar.
- element.dir özelliği, element metninin yönünü verir veya değiştirir.
- element.id özelliği, elementin HTML dokümandaki eşsiz tanımlayıcı kimliğini verir veya ayarlar.
- element.lang özelliği, elementin özellik değerlerinde ve metin içeriğinde kullandığı RFC1766 formatında ana lisanı belirler.
- title özelliği, elementin açıklayıcı başlığını verir veya ayarlar. Bu başlık, aynı zamanda fare işaretçisi ile elementin üzerine gelindiğinde gösterilen kısa bilgiyi (Tooltip) ifade eder. Sadece document nesnesi için özel anlamı olan sayfa başlığını
|
- addEventListener metodu, herhangi bir olayın dinlenerek, gerçekleştiği zaman bir fonksiyona yönlendirilmesini sağlar.
- appendChild fonksiyonu belirtilen bir ana elementin alt düğümlerinin sonuna yeni bir düğüm ekler.
- attachEvent() metodu, herhangi bir olayın dinlenerek, gerçekleştiği zaman bir fonksiyona yönlendirilmesini sağlar.
- element.attributes özelliği, elementin özelliklerinin bir dizi halinde alınmasını sağlar. attributes koleksiyonu, tarayıcılar arasında birkaç ufak farkla aynı şekilde kullanılabilir. Bu farklar aşağıdaki gibidir.
- blur fonksiyonu, elementin odaklanmasının (focus) kaldırılmasını sağlar.
- element.childNodes özelliği, element düğümüne bağlı bir alt düğümlerini bir dizi halinde verir.
- click fonksiyonu, elemente programsal olarak tıklama yapılmasını sağlar.
- clientHeight özelliği, bir elementin üst ve alt yan dolguları (padding) dahil, görünen iç yüksekliğinin öğrenilmesini sağlar. Bu yüksekliğe yatay kaydırma çubuğu (horizontal scroll bar), kenarlık (border) ve üst ve alt kenar payı (margin) yükseklikl
- clientWidth özelliği, bir elementin sağ ve sol yan dolguları (padding) dahil, görünen iç genişliğini verir. Bu genişliğe, dikey kaydırma çubuğu (vertical scroll bar), kenarlık (border) ve sağ ve sol kenar payı (margin) genişlikleri dahil değildir.
- cloneNode fonksiyonu, elementin tüm özelliklerinin ve değerlerinin ve opsiyonel olarak alt düğümlerinin bir kopyasını oluşturarak, yeni oluşturulan kopya elementi döndürür.
- detachEvent() metodu, elemente attachEvent() metodu ile eklenen olay dinleyicisinin silinmesini sağlar.
- element.dispatchEvent() metodu, elemente herhangi bir olay gönderilmesini sağlar. dispatchEvent ile ilgili elemente bir Olay gönderilmeden önce Olay, document.createEvent() ile oluşturularak, initEvent() veya diğer uygun metodlardan biri ile ilk değ
- element.firstChild özelliği, elementin ilk alt elementini verir. ... Aşağıdaki örnek, firstChild özelliğini kullanarak içinde iki tane div bulunan bir div elementinin ilk düğümünün alınıp bazı özelliklerinin sayfaya yazdırılmasını göstermektedir.
- focus metodu, elemente odaklanarak doküman üzerinde aktif kontrol olmasını sağlar. ... Aşağıdaki örnek, focus metodu kullanılarak input-text (textbox) elementine odaklanmayı ve onfocus ve onblur olaylarının gerçekleşmesini göstermektedir.
- getAttribute fonksiyonu, parametre olarak aldığı özelliğe ait değeri verir.
- getAttributeNode fonksiyonu, elementin belirtilen özelliğini bir Attr düğümü olarak alınmasını sağlar. Bu düğümün value özelliği kullanılarak ilgili özelliğin değeri öğrenilebilir veya değiştirilebilir.
- element.getElementsByTagName metodu, elementin kendi altındaki belirtilen etiket ismine sahip elementlerin listesinin alınmasını sağlar.
- hasAttribute fonksiyonu, elementin belirtilen bir özelliğe sahip olup-olmadığını kontrol eder. Özelliğe sahipse true, değilse false döndürür.
- hasAttributes fonksiyonu, elementin herhangi bir özelliğe sahip olup-olmadığını kontrol eder. Herhangi bir özelliğe sahipse true, sahip değilse false döndürür.
- hasChildNodes fonksiyonu, elementin alt düğüme sahip olup-olmadığını kontrol eder. Alt düğüme sahip olması durumunda true, olmaması durumunda false döndürür.
- element.innerHTML özelliği, elementin etiketleri ile birlikte saf HTML içeriğini verir. Bu içeriğe, eğer varsa alt düğümleri de dahildir.
- insertBefore fonksiyonu, elementin belirtilen bir alt elementinden önce yeni bir düğüm ekleyerek, yeni eklediği düğümü döndürür.
- element.lastChild özelliği, bir elementin alt elemanlarından en sonuncusunu verir.
- element.nextSibling özelliği, elementin aynı düzeyindeki sonraki düğümü verir. Örneğin, bir tablo satırının sütunları aynı düzeydedir. Hücre elementlerinin herhangi birinin nextSibling özelliği kendinden sonraki düğümü verir.
- element.nodeName özelliği, güncel düğümün adını verir.
- nodeType özelliği, elementin düğüm tipini verir.
- nodeValue özelliği, text, comment ve CDATA düğümlerinin içerdikleri değeri verir.
- offsetHeight özelliği elementin, ana elementi içinde kapladığı yüksekliğini verir.
- offsetLeft özelliği, elementin ana elementi içinde soldan olan uzaklığını verir.
- offsetParent özelliği element ağacı içindeki kendisine en yakın ana elementin referansını verir.
- offsetTop özelliği, elementin üstten temel elementine olan uzaklığı verir.
- offsetWidth özelliği elementin, ana elementi içinde kapladığı genişlik değerini verir.
- ownerDocument özelliği, elementin en üst doküman nesnesinin alınmasını sağlar.
- parentNode özelliği elementin bağlı olduğu üst elementin referansını verir.
- element.previousSibling özelliği, elementin aynı düzeyinde önceki düğümü verir.
- removeAttribute fonksiyonu, elementin belirtilen bir özelliğinin silinmesini sağlar.
- removeAttributeNode metodu, elementin belirtilen bir özellik düğümünü (Attr) siler.
- removeChild fonksiyonu, elementin belirtilen bir alt elementini siler.
- removeEventListener fonksiyonu, elemente daha önce eklenmiş bir olay dinleyicisinin silinmesini sağlar.
- replaceChild fonksiyonu, elementin belirtilen bir alt düğümünü farklı bir düğüm ile değiştirir.
- scrollHeight özelliği, dikey kaydırma çubuğu (vertical scroll bar) içerebilen elementler de kaydırılabilen içeriğin (element içeriğinin) piksel cinsinden yüksekliğini verir. Aşağıdaki örnek, dikey ve yatay kaydırma çubuklarına sahip bir div elementi
- scrollIntoView fonksiyonu, elementin içinde bulunduğu ana elementin kaydırma çubuğunun (scroll) elementi gösterecek şekilde kaydırılmasını sağlar.
- scrollLeft özelliği, yatay kaydırma çubuğu (horizontal scroll bar) içerebilen elementler de kaydırma çubuğu konumunun, sol tarafa uzaklığının ayarlanmasını veya öğrenilmesini sağlar. Aşağıdaki örnek, dikey ve yatay kaydırma çubuklarına sahip bir div
- scrollTop özelliği, dikey kaydırma çubuğu (vertical scroll bar) içerebilen elementler de kaydırma çubuğu konumunun, üst tarafa uzaklığının ayarlanmasını veya öğrenilmesini sağlar. Aşağıdaki örnek, dikey ve yatay kaydırma çubuklarına sahip bir div el
- scrollWidth özelliği, yatay kaydırma çubuğu (horizontal scroll bar) içerebilen elementler de kaydırılabilen içeriğin piksel cinsinden genişliğini verir. İçerik genişliğinin elementin genişliğinden ufak olması durumunda elementin genişliğini verir. A
- setAttribute fonksiyonu, elemente yeni özellik eklenmesini veya değiştirilmesini sağlar.
- tagName özelliği string olarak element etiketinin adını verir.
|
|
|
|
|
|
 |
|
 |
|